I took my Schecter Omen 6 to Jonathon at Feline Guitars yesterday to get a Warpig and MQ fitted. Both finished in distressed black covers! Re-strung it with 11-52 strings tuned down to C and it sounds like an earthquake! Especially combined with the BBE sonic maximiser I bought from him too!! :twisted:

sonic max's are wierd things.  When you first get them, they sound like the best thing that's ever happened to your tone, they just make everything sound better. After a while though, you might take it out of the chain and realize it sounds like you just took a pile of blankets off of your speaker cab...
